◎ la38 motè kontwolè sou yon machin ekipman pou pouvwa ak vire yon pè motè DC!

Kit se yon ti sourit robo oswa yon ti fanatik elektrik IoT, konnen kijan pou kontwole bagay sa yo ak yon motè DC ak yonmachin ekipmanouvè yon anpil nan pwojè brikoleur kreyatif kenbe ou okipe.Nan leson patikilye sa a, nou ap itilizela38kontwolè motè sou yonmachin ekipmanPou pouvwa ak vire yon pè motè DC!
Lala38Motè Controller Modil se yon tablo ki ede mikwo-kontwolè ak mikwo-pwosesè tankou lamachin ekipmanpouvwa DC motè ki mande plis pase 3.3V oswa 5V.
Li itilize ala38IC pou pouvwa tout lojik ak pouvwa jesyon bezwen pou kòmanse motè a ak izole amachin ekipmansoti nan pi wo vòltaj yo aplike nan motè DC a.
Lala38modil se kontwolè motè prensipal la nan twous robotik debutan paske li fasil pou itilize.Li gen en-tête PIN kote ou ka mete kavalye yo san pwoblèm konekte li nan oumachin ekipman.Ou kapab tou akselere oswa ralanti motè a lè w aplike yon siyal batman batman (PWM) nan peny pèmèt li.tèminal.
An tèm deaktyèls, lala38se yonsegondè aktyèl.Li se aktyèlman yon10 amp aktyèls ki fòme ak motè ak katswitch elektrik momantane kontakte.Sa a pèmèt ou mete direksyon aktyèl la san yo pa rekonekte motè a.Chanje direksyon aktyèl la sou H-pon an tou chanje direksyon wotasyon motè a.La38 la gen de kontak kontwòl nan yo, ki pèmèt ou kontwole yon pè motè poukont yo.Si w se nouvo nan pwogramasyon Python, pa manke sa yo itil Python one-liners.
Nan bouk while, pin leftForward ak rightForward premye limen pou yon segond.Pou kontwole vitès la, chanje sik devwa pwodiksyon vire-sou.Premye mete yo nan 100% sik devwa pou yon segond, Lè sa a, mete yo nan 50%.Yon sik devwa nan 100% pral kouri motè yo nan vitès maksimòm, pandan y ap yon sik devwa nan 50% ap kouri nan mwatye vitès.
Sove li kòm "rpi-dcmotor.py" oswa nenpòt lòt non si li fini ak ".py" ekstansyon.Apre sa fèmen oumachin ekipman.
REMAK.Sa yo broch kavalye otomatikman konekte PIN EN nan 5V, "pèmèt" ou kontwole aaktyèlatravè PIN IN.Pandan ke ou ta dwe toujou ap founi pouvwa nan PIN sa a, 5V ka lakòz kèk pwoblèm pou lamachin ekipmankòm li sipoze sèvi ak 3.3V olye pou yo 5V.Epitou, konekte broch sa yo ak lamachin ekipmanpral pèmèt ou kontwole vitès motè yo pita..
Ide: Pou chèche konnen ki nimewo PIN la sou oumachin ekipman, kenbe li pou broch GPIO yo sou bò dwat la.Sa yo se ti moso metal ki chita sou yon plato nwa.Lè sa a, si ou gade nan pin an tèt gòch soti nan plato sa a, sa a se PIN 1. Adwat sa a se PIN 2. Anba PIN 1 se PIN 3, ak sou sa.
REMAK.Pifò motè DC pa anjeneral gen fil soude.Ou ka soude yo tèt ou.Nenpòt kalib ap travay, men fil kwiv bloke travay pi byen.
Ou ka kouri kòd la pa kouri script la sou tèminal la.Men, anvan sa, ou bezwen ajoute pouvwa ala38modil.
Lala38DC Motor Controller Modil ka konekte ak nenpòt ekipman pou pouvwa DC osi lontan ke vòltaj la pa depase 45V.An tèm de itilizasyon, li ta pi fasil yo sèvi ak yon batri 9V ak yon ploge DC ki konekte ak tèminal pouvwa modil la.
Ou menm tou ou pa bezwen enkyete w pou kesyon 9V pil domaje oumachin ekipman.Lala38modil sèvi ak yon IC espesyal ki rele yon MOSFET ki aji tankou yon relè pouvwa ki ba, vin tounen yonelektrik momantaneswitch ki izole broch ou soti nan ekipman pou pouvwa a.
Kouman mwen ka voye kouran ki soti nan yon peny pou fè yon motè DC vire?Ann pran yon gade pi pre nan ki jan nou fè motè a vire.
Lala38modil kontwolè motè itilize plizyèelektrik momantaneswitch pou kontwole wotasyon motè a.Ou ka panse a switch sa yo tankou yon switch miray, eksepte yo pa sèvi ak dwèt ou yo opere - yo itilize 3.3V soti nan la.machin ekipman.
Epi se la GPIO.output(, GPIO.HIGH).Sa a se GPIO.output(, GPIO.HIGH).Mete PIN sa a nan GPIO.HIGH lakòz PIN sa a emèt 3.3V.Sa aaktive switch la, ki pèmèt aktyèl la koule nan motè a.Lè sa a, aktyèl la vire motè a.Ranvèse broch sa yo nan GPIO.LOW fèmen switch la, ki koupe pouvwa a nan motè a.
Nou ka chanje direksyon wotasyon motè a pa chanje direksyon aktyèl la nan motè a.Se poutèt sa nou gen de broch separe pou kontwole wotasyon yon sèl motè: dèyè ak devan.Yo opereelektrik momantaneswitch sou chak bò nan ekipman pou pouvwa motè a, dirije pouvwa pi devan oswa dèyè.
Menm bagay la tou ale pou vitès.Kontrèman ak broch pwodiksyon pi devan ak ranvèse, peny pèmèt la kontwole kantite pouvwa k ap koule nan motè a nenpòt ki lè.
Lè yo ogmante vòltaj la nan kontak la vire, switch yo louvri yon ti kras "pi laj" epi pèmèt plis kouran koule nan motè a.Ogmante pouvwa a nan motè yo fè yo vire pi vit.Diminye fè yo pi dousman.
Soumachin ekipman, nou itilize PWM oswa batman batman modulasyon pou kontwole vòltaj pwodiksyon broch yo.Ogmante sik devwa a pote vòltaj maksimòm lan pi pre 3.3V, epi diminye li pi pre 0V.
An reyalite, ou ka "etenn” motè a nan kèk fason pa mete motè a pèmèt PIN nan 0V.Reflechi sou li tankou yon bagay tankou yon machin: broch pèmèt yo bay gaz la ki alimante motè yo, ak kou broch yo pi devan ak ranvèse deplase angrenaj yo, ki pèmèt yo avanse pou pi devan oswa dèyè.
Yo diferan selon kote bobin solenoid yo ye.Yon motè DC bwose gen yon bobin nan mitan an ki wotasyon ant yon bag leman pèmanan.Motè DC brushless gen bobin sou lòt bò a - bobin elektwomayetik yo antoure leman pèmanan.
Motè pèseptè yo bon mache epi yo gen bon pèfòmans nan vitès ki ba.Sepandan, yo gen tandans chofe pi vit pase motè brushless epi yo gen mwens enèji efikas.Nan lòt men an, motè brushless ka rive jwenn pi gwo vitès, chofe mwens, epi sèvi ak mwens pouvwa pou vire pi vit pase motè fwose.
Si w ap itilize yon motè andedan yonmachin ekipmanbwat robo wou, yon motè bwose ta dwe pi bon.Sepandan, si w ap itilize yon motè ki pa angrenaj tankou yon ti fanatik elektrik, yon motè brushless ta dwe pi bon.
Malgre ke sa a ka varye selon manifakti, ou ka atann 2A pik aktyèl pou chak motè nan lala38modil chofè motè.
Terence se yon antouzyaste robotik ap eseye bati pi bon robo nan mond lan.Si li pa t ap boule LED kòm yon dezyèm pastan, li t ap pran sa depi lontan.
Divilgasyon afilye.Fè li fasil pou touche komisyon sou pwodwi achte atravè lyen nou yo sipòte travay nou fè pou lektè nou yo.